**Audit item 14 — Restock planner (StockPilot)**

Verify StockPilot's vending-machine restock planner: route exports signed, driver manifests redacted of inventory cost data, and planner API tokens rotated within the last 90 days. Confirm the Hollowbrook depot integration rejects unsigned payloads. Check that override of suggested restock quantities is logged with operator attribution. Evidence: last two rotation records plus one sampled manifest. Accountability for this control belongs to the individual named below.

signatory, yahog-badug: Quenix Ulaael

Notes from the Tuesday ops sync at Ferrowick Data Services. The quarterly off-site backup tapes (set K, 14 cartridges) have been verified and sealed in the grey transit case. Receiving site at the Ostenbry vault should log arrival temperature and seal integrity on intake. Pickup by Larkfield Couriers is scheduled for 09:30 Thursday. Please follow the confidential hand-over instruction below exactly:

handover note for tawep-kahof: the tammir silwyn courier leaves the druox ralael kelys drumir sormir olidor julmir sorael ledger at gate 4573 under passcode 562512

Subject: Cut-over complete — Fernlock pinning policy

Team, the migration to strict dependency pinning in Fernlock finished last night. All builds now resolve from the frozen manifest; floating ranges are rejected at CI. Two packages needed manual pin bumps, both verified against the regression suite. Renovation of the override list continues next sprint. For reference at the sync, the enforced resolver settings are as follows.

config for kawig-kagug:
WENETH_PIN=0097
WENETH_TENANT=silath
WENETH_METRICS_HOST=metrics.weneth.qirvangrid.example
WENETH_SEAL=seal_9505f14d
WENETH_STANDBY_TEAM=sorox

Subject: Bloom filter key rotation

Hi,

Before you review the PR for the bloom filter sitting in front of Kestrel-KV: I rotated the credentials the filter service uses to warm itself from the store, since the old ones were shared with the deprecated cache layer. The diff references the new key name, so don't flag that as a typo. False-positive rate config is unchanged at 0.1%. So you can run the integration tests locally, here's the current key.

API key for bageg-kajef: vxb2-ss